Warrior gymnasts second in league meet , Sandoval wins optional bars

Fallbrook High School’s gymnastics team placed second at the Avocado League meet May 6.

The Warriors accumulated 194.675 points, finishing behind the 213.4-point total of league champion Mount Carmel. Our Lady of Peace was third with 166.4 points, and La Costa Canyon placed fourth with 142.5 points.

“That’s awesome,” Fallbrook coach Debbie Mericle said of the Warriors’ second-place finish.

Fallbrook junior Janeva Sandoval won the optional bars event with a score of 9.075 points and finished second in the optional beam competition with 8.975 points. “Janeva has been a blessing,” Mericle said. “She just keeps coming through.”

Sandoval qualified for the CIF competition in the bars and had already qualified in the beam. Fallbrook senior Maggie Sellers placed fourth in the optional vault at the league finals, earning qualification for the CIF meet in that event.

Two other Fallbrook gymnasts, Kayla Alonso and Bryanna Cusimano, qualified for the CIF meet’s compulsory all-around during the league meet.
